Compliance Manager - Guernsey

The duties of this role relate to the operation and development of the compliance function for regulated and non-regulated business within the BWCI Group.

What you would be doing

  • Acting as MLCO, MLRO and Nominated Officer for the Company’s regulated entities
  • Reviewing, preparing and presenting reports to the Board of regulated companies
  • Perform risk assessments to understand risk level, significance and scope
  • Maintain manuals and procedures as necessary in line with regulatory requirements
  • Structure, review and undertake compliance monitoring programs
  • Reviewing and updating procedures for the non-regulated companies of the BWCI Group
  • Preparing periodic statutory returns to regulators
  • Monitor compliance with laws, regulations and internal policies
  • Investigate irregularities and non-compliance issues
  • Contribute to robust and effective compliance controls within the organisation
  • Review presentations and websites to ensure compliance with regulatory requirements
  • Assist in the gathering of internal information in response to regulatory requests
  • Perform various general administrative duties (such as file creation and maintenance of ongoing administrative projects)
  • Collaborate with other departments to create a culture of compliance
  • Keep up to date with, and understand, relevant laws and regulations
  • Provide training to other departments on appropriate compliance issues

Who you will be reporting to

  • Head of Risk and Compliance

Skills and experience required

  • High level of experience within a Compliance background is desirable, preferably in Trust or Insurance
  • Sound knowledge of and experience with local AML/CFT framework and regulatory requirements, as well as good working knowledge of GFSC Handbook
  • Compliance/AML qualification and/or professional body accreditation and/or relevant number of years’ experience in a Compliance Officer role
  • Working knowledge of Microsoft Office, particularly Word and Excel
  • Previous experience holding positions of MLRO and MLCO preferable
